Prime Minister Narendra Modi took to Twitter to express grief, “Extremely anguished by the fire tragedy in Surat. My thoughts are with bereaved families. May the injured recover quickly. Have asked the Gujarat Government and local authorities to provide all possible assistance to those affected”.

Gujarat Chief Minister Vijay Rupani has ordered an investigation into the incident. The state has also declared financial help of Rs 4 lakh each to the families of children who died in this incident.

Rajnath Singh also took to Twitter to express condolences, “deeply saddened by the loss of precious lives due to fire in Surat. My thoughts are with the families of the deceased. I pray for the speedy recovery of the injured”.

Rajasthan chief minister Ashok Gehlot also expressed condolences on Twitter, “extremely pained by the tragic loss of lives due to a massive fire in a building in #Surat, #Gujarat. The incident is very unfortunate and I hope that others who are trapped are rescued soon. My thoughts and prayers are with the bereaved families”.

Vijay Goel also wished speedy recovery for the injured, “Extremely disturbed by the visuals of the fire tragedy in Surat. My thoughts are with the bereaved families. I pray for the speedy recovery of injured.”
